Drive type | |||
| Wheel drive type: | Front wheel drive (FWD) | All wheel drive (AWD, 4x4) | |
| Ground clearance: | 236 mm (9.3 inches) | 180 mm (7.1 inches) | |
| Because of the higher ground clearance, Peugeot 5008 can perform better on bad roads - it can go over higher obstacles and bumps. At the same time, the higher ground clearance can reduce stability and handling on paved roads, especially at higher speeds. Note, however, that this Peugeot 5008 version does not have 4x4 drive, which is very important in poor road conditions. | |||
Engines | |||
| Average engine lifespan: | 420'000 km | 350'000 km | |
| Engine resource depends largely on regular maintenance and the quality of the oils and fuels used, but under equal conditions the average life of a Peugeot 5008 engine could be longer. | |||
| Engine production duration: | 12 years | 9 years | |
| Engine spread: | Installed on at least 8 other car models, including Peugeot 308, Peugeot 3008, Opel Grandland, Citroen C5 Aircross | Used only for this car | |
| In general, the longer and for more car models an engine is produced, the better its serviceability and availability of spare parts. Peugeot 5008 might be a better choice in this respect. | |||
